Austria - Renewable Municipal Waste Gross Electricity Production
Since 2014, Austria Renewable Municipal Waste Gross Electricity Production increased 1.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 11 among other countries in Renewable Municipal Waste Gross Electricity Production with 357.55 Gigawatthours. Austria is overtaken by Finland, which was ranked number 10 at 609.31 Gigawatthours and is followed by Portugal with 349.37 Gigawatthours. Germany ranked the highest with 5,806 Gigawatthours in 2019, a fall of 5.8% versus 2018. United Kingdom, Italy and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ireland witnessed the best average annual growth at +34.6% per year, while Germany witnessed the worst performance at -0.9% per year.
